Output 39e72f5cdceafc81e100b6e3e8e30cb9b941b40240ab65694ef02e85dfd78255:0

value
27551248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e76472e097e718a5957e7fdfc763ccf335680f6 OP_EQUAL
address
3EgHZtN6WBsbj6cMQJndgJ3FE2RoiVu2J7
transaction
39e72f5cdceafc81e100b6e3e8e30cb9b941b40240ab65694ef02e85dfd78255
confirmations
312868
spent
true